What is the chemical structure of N-Phenyl-8-Naphthylamine-1-Sulfonic Acid?
The chemical structure of N-phenyl-8-naphthylamine-1-sulfonic acid is unique. In this compound, the naphthalene ring is connected to the amino group to form the basic structure of the naphthalene amine. The naphthalene ring is a fused dicyclic aromatic hydrocarbon with a unique conjugated system, which makes the compound exhibit certain stability and special electronic properties.
The amino group is connected to the 8 position of the naphthalene ring. The nitrogen atom in the amino group has a lone pair electron, which can participate in chemical reactions and has a great influence on the chemical activity and physical properties of the compound. It may be used as a nucleophilic reagent to react with electrophilic reagents, and also has a specific performance in acid-base equilibrium. The
phenyl group is attached to the nitrogen atom of the amino group, and the introduction of the phenyl group makes the molecular structure more complex. The phenyl group is also a conjugated system, interacting with the naphthalene ring and the amino group, which affects the distribution of electron clouds and the overall properties of the molecule. Phenyl can enhance the hydrophobicity of the molecule and affect its solubility in different solvents. The
sulfonic acid group is located in the 1st position of the naphthalene ring. The sulfonic acid group is a strong polar group and is acidic. It can ionize hydrogen ions in water, making the compound have acidic characteristics. The presence of sulfonic acid groups greatly enhances the water solubility of the compound. It interacts with the hydrophobic phenyl group and naphthalene ring to make the molecule have both hydrophilic and hydrophobic parts, and The chemical structure of this compound is composed of naphthalene ring, amino group, phenyl group and sulfonic acid group, and the interaction of each part endows it with unique physical and chemical properties, which lays the foundation for its application in many fields such as chemistry, materials, biology, etc.
